About A. Lukš
A. Lukš is a scholar working on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, Artificial Intelligence,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Statistical and Nonlinear Physics and Astronomy and Astrophysics, having authored 74 papers that have together received 720 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Quantum Information and Cryptography (39 papers), Quantum optics and atomic interactions (31 papers), Quantum Mechanics and Applications (18 papers), Laser-Matter Interactions and Applications (15 papers), Cold Atom Physics and Bose-Einstein Condensates (10 papers), Spectroscopy and Quantum Chemical Studies (9 papers), Orbital Angular Momentum in Optics (8 papers) and Mechanical and Optical Resonators (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ics (676 citations), Acoustics and Ultrasonics (18 citations), Artificial Intelligence (446 citations), Statistical and Nonlinear Physics (99 citations) and Biophysics (10 citations). A. Lukš has collaborated with scholars based in Czechia, Poland and Italy. Frequent co-authors include V. Peřinová, Jan Peřina, J. Křepelka, W. Leoński, Jan Peřina, M. Bertolotti, Ondřej Haderka, Joanna K. Kalaga, Adam Miranowicz and C. Sibilia. Their work appears in journals such as Physical Review A, Journal of Modern Optics, Journal of Optics B Quantum and Semiclassical Optics, Physics Letters A and Quantum and Semiclassical Optics Journal of the European Optical Society Part B.
